Unfortunately I have the ABIT BP6 Dual Celeron w/o the RAID for this
machine
:(


True, SCSI might be a better alternative but from what I have been told,
it
is not much better (or even worse) for sequential access and I don't
plan to
use the drive for anything other than mp3s and video.. Basically I would
like the RAID for reliability so when my drive crashes after my cat
shorts
out something in my computer I have a chance of not loosing all my mp3s
and
whatnot.

Hello:

	If you chose IDE Raid, you probably won't need a card.  Most
motherboards are shipping with IDE RAID built in.  Most of them are
around $100-$180 depending on the board.
